The TMS320C5505AZCH12 is a high-performance digital signal processor (DSP) from Texas Instruments, renowned for its efficient processing capabilities and power-saving features. This DSP is part of the TMS320C55x™ DSP generation, which is designed to meet the rigorous demands of low-power and high-fidelity audio and voice applications. It is an ideal solution for portable and battery-powered devices where extended operational time is crucial.
The TMS320C5505AZCH12 operates at a core frequency of up to 120MHz and is fabricated using advanced 90nm CMOS technology, which significantly reduces power consumption while maintaining high performance. This DSP features a variety of peripherals and interfaces, including USB 2.0 full-speed, I2C, UART, SPI, and MMC/SD card interfaces, making it highly versatile for interfacing with other components in complex systems.
With its integrated 3200 MMACS (Million Multiply-Accumulate Operations per Second), the TMS320C5505AZCH12 is capable of handling a wide array of signal processing tasks with ease. This includes audio coding/decoding, speech processing, and other DSP-intensive applications. The processor is also equipped with a rich set of on-chip memory resources, including 64KB of RAM and 256KB of ROM, which can be used to store code or data, minimizing the need for external memory components.
The TMS320C5505AZCH12 is designed with a comprehensive power management scheme that allows for multiple power-down modes, enabling designers to optimize power consumption for their specific application needs. Additionally, the device comes with a range of development tools and software support from Texas Instruments, which simplifies the design process and reduces time to market.
